			<![CDATA[Welcome to our LEJOG 2010 website! On Friday 20th August myself and Louis will embark on an epic adventure (perhaps a slight misuse of the word epic but it certainly feels that way every time we look at the map!). Supported by a motley crew of George, Ellie and Digger (not to be confused with Tommy Lee's Motley Crue!) we're aiming to cycle the 929 miles from Lands End to John O' Groats to raise as much money as possible for Diabetes UK.
